9#include "src/math/atanhf16.h"
10#include "test/UnitTest/FPMatcher.h"
11#include "test/UnitTest/Test.h"
12#include "utils/MPFRWrapper/MPFRUtils.h"
13#include <stdint.h>
14
15using LlvmLibcAtanhf16Test = LIBC_NAMESPACE::testing::FPTest<float16>;
16namespace mpfr = LIBC_NAMESPACE::testing::mpfr;
17
18// Range for positive numbers: [0, +Inf]
19static constexpr uint16_t POS_START = 0x0000U;
20static constexpr uint16_t POS_STOP = 0x7C00U;
21
22// Range for negative numbers: [-Inf, 0]
23static constexpr uint16_t NEG_START = 0x8000U;
24static constexpr uint16_t NEG_STOP = 0xFC00U;
25
26TEST_F(LlvmLibcAtanhf16Test, PositiveRange) {
27 for (uint16_t v = POS_START; v <= POS_STOP; ++v) {
28 float16 x = FPBits(v).get_val();
29 EXPECT_MPFR_MATCH_ALL_ROUNDING(mpfr::Operation::Atanh, x,
30 LIBC_NAMESPACE::atanhf16(x), 0.5);
31 }
32}
33
34TEST_F(LlvmLibcAtanhf16Test, NegativeRange) {
35 for (uint16_t v = NEG_START; v <= NEG_STOP; ++v) {
36 float16 x = FPBits(v).get_val();
37 EXPECT_MPFR_MATCH_ALL_ROUNDING(mpfr::Operation::Atanh, x,
38 LIBC_NAMESPACE::atanhf16(x), 0.5);
39 }
40}
